Gorgeous Winter

Frozen diamonds twinkle me awake I feel the frigid air before I open my door The white blue beauty of outdoors grabs my breath I can barely speak; it is God’s work. Icicles hang off my porch, glisteningly shiny. Sparkles of well sculpted snow drifts greet me. It is a winter wonderland, and I am entranced. I feel like the North Queen of the Winter Fest. The dog takes a whiff and hides behind me. I laugh at her reluctance. The snow is luxurious. There are not yet any footprints. I stare with disbelief. How can it be this beautiful every single time? I fix myself a hot tea, and sit to stare out the window. Should I fix a fire? My husband asks. I care not. I am watching the most gorgeous scene of all.
